extended producer responsibility, commonly referred to as EPR, is a concept that has gained increasing recognition and importance in the world of sustainable manufacturing. EPR is a policy approach that holds manufacturers responsible for the entire lifecycle of their products, including their end-of-life disposal. This means that producers are not only accountable for the manufacturing and distribution of goods but also for managing the disposal and recycling of these products once they reach the end of their useful life.
The rationale behind extended producer responsibility is simple yet powerful – if manufacturers are held accountable for the environmental impact of their products throughout their lifecycle, they will have a strong incentive to design products that are more sustainable, durable, and easier to recycle. This shift in mindset not only benefits the environment but also creates a more circular economy where resources are used more efficiently and waste is minimized.
One of the key components of extended producer responsibility is the concept of product stewardship. Product stewardship requires manufacturers to take responsibility for their products from cradle to grave, ensuring that all environmental impacts are minimized throughout the entire lifecycle. This includes designing products with recyclability in mind, providing consumers with clear instructions on how to properly dispose of products, and setting up take-back programs to ensure that products are recycled or properly disposed of at the end of their life.
In many countries around the world, extended producer responsibility has become a legal requirement, with government regulations mandating that manufacturers take responsibility for the end-of-life management of their products. These regulations often require producers to set up collection and recycling systems, pay for the costs of recycling and disposal, and meet strict environmental standards to ensure that their products are managed in an environmentally responsible manner.
The benefits of extended producer responsibility are numerous and far-reaching. By holding manufacturers accountable for the environmental impact of their products, EPR encourages product design that is more sustainable and resource-efficient. This can lead to reduced waste generation, lower carbon emissions, and a more circular economy where resources are used more efficiently. In addition, EPR helps to shift the burden of waste management away from taxpayers and onto the producers who are responsible for generating the waste in the first place.
Furthermore, extended producer responsibility can help to create new economic opportunities in the recycling and waste management industries. By requiring manufacturers to take back and recycle their products, EPR can create a demand for recycled materials and encourage the development of new recycling technologies and infrastructure. This can create jobs, stimulate innovation, and help to build a more sustainable and resilient economy.
Despite the many benefits of extended producer responsibility, implementing EPR is not without its challenges. One of the biggest challenges is ensuring that producers comply with their obligations and effectively manage the end-of-life disposal of their products. This requires strong enforcement mechanisms, clear guidelines, and effective monitoring to ensure that manufacturers are meeting their EPR responsibilities.
Another challenge is the need for coordination and collaboration among stakeholders. Effective implementation of EPR requires cooperation between manufacturers, governments, consumers, and the recycling industry to ensure that products are managed in an environmentally responsible manner. This requires strong partnerships, clear communication, and a shared commitment to sustainability and responsibility.
